Hydroponic Japanese Laurel Farming: Unlocking Optimal Growth
Hydroponic systems, which rely on nutrient-rich water solutions instead of traditional soil-based cultivation, present a remarkable opportunity for Japanese Laurel growers. By precisely controlling the nutrient composition, pH levels, and environmental conditions, hydroponic systems can optimize the growth and development of Japanese Laurel plants, resulting in higher yields, improved quality, and reduced resource consumption.
Key Considerations for Successful Hydroponic Japanese Laurel Farming
- Nutrient Management: Carefully formulate and monitor the nutrient solution to provide the ideal balance of essential minerals and trace elements for optimal Japanese Laurel growth.
- pH Optimization: Maintain the optimal pH range, typically between 5.5 and 6.5, to ensure efficient nutrient uptake and root health.
- Lighting and Temperature Control: Ensure adequate lighting, temperature, and humidity levels to mimic the optimal growing conditions for Japanese Laurel.
- Aeration and Water Flow: Implement efficient aeration and water circulation systems to provide the necessary oxygen and nutrient distribution for robust plant development.
- Pest and Disease Management: Proactively manage potential pests and diseases through integrated pest management strategies to maintain a healthy, thriving Japanese Laurel crop.
